Musical Saugerties family celebrates 2025 Grammy win

Saugerties musician and vocalist Gwen Snyder Siegal (aka “Blueberry”) recently found herself celebrating a Grammy win with her family at the 67th annual edition of the awards ceremony.

Siegal contributed vocals to Brillo Brillo, the album by Lucky Diaz and the Family Jam Band that took home the 2025 Grammy Award for Best Children’s Album. Her husband, Kenny Siegal, produced the record, and their daughters, Phoebe and Ava, added their voices as well, making it a true family affair.

Gwen shared the news via Instagram, expressing pride in her family’s contributions and her own role in the project. We spoke with Gwen in a profile on her family’s musicianship in Jan. 2024.
